A school is seeking a qualified School Psychologist to support both elementary and high school students. This contract position is located in Taylor, Michigan, offering the opportunity to apply your expertise in educational psychology within a structured school environment.
Key Responsibilities:
- Conduct psychological assessments and evaluations for students at the elementary and high school levels
- Collaborate with teachers, parents, and administrators to develop individualized education plans (IEPs)
- Provide counseling and behavioral support to students to enhance academic and social success
- Participate in multidisciplinary team meetings to address student needs and interventions
- Maintain accurate records and comply with school policies and state regulations
Qualifications and Experience:
- Licensed or certified School Psychologist with relevant credentials
- Experience working in elementary and high school settings
- Strong knowledge of psychological testing methods, special education law, and intervention strategies
- Excellent communication and interpersonal skills for working with students, staff, and families
- Ability to work independently and collaboratively within a team environment
